The perimeter of a rectangular painting is 352 centimeters. If the length of the painting is 98 centimeters, what is its width?

Thee formula for perimeter is P = 2L + 2W.  We know the P is 352 and the L is 98, so fill in the formula accordingly:  352 = 2(98) + 2W and 156 = 2W so W = 78

Sin∅=√3-1/2 find approximate value of sec∅(sec∅+tan∅)/1+tan²∅​
Neko [114]

Answer:

The approximate value of f(\theta) = \frac{\sec \theta \cdot (\sec \theta+\tan \theta)}{1+\tan^{2}\theta} is 1.366.

Step-by-step explanation:

Let f(\theta) = \frac{\sec \theta \cdot (\sec \theta+\tan \theta)}{1+\tan^{2}\theta}, we proceed to simplify the formula until a form based exclusively in sines and cosines is found. From Trigonometry, we shall use the following identities:

\sec \theta = \frac{1}{\cos \theta} (1)

\tan\theta = \frac{\sin\theta}{\cos \theta} (2)

\cos^{2}+\sin^{2} = 1 (3)

Then, we simplify the given formula:

f(\theta) = \frac{\left(\frac{1}{\cos \theta} \right)\cdot \left(\frac{1}{\cos \theta}+\frac{\sin \theta}{\cos \theta}\right) }{1+\frac{\sin^{2}\theta}{\cos^{2}\theta} }

f(\theta) = \frac{\left(\frac{1}{\cos^{2} \theta} \right)\cdot (1+\sin \theta)}{\frac{\sin^{2}\theta + \cos^2{\theta}}{\cos^{2}\theta} }

f(\theta) = \frac{\left(\frac{1}{\cos^{2}\theta}\right)\cdot (1+\sin \theta)}{\frac{1}{\cos^{2}\theta} }

f(\theta) = 1+\sin \theta

If we know that \sin \theta =\frac{\sqrt{3}-1}{2}, then the approximate value of the given function is:

f(\theta) = 1 +\frac{\sqrt{3}-1}{2}

f(\theta) = \frac{\sqrt{3}+1}{2}

f(\theta) \approx 1.366

1 and 3/10 * 18 <br><br><br>How would you do this???
jekas [21]

Answer:

23 2/5

Step-by-step explanation:

convert mixed numbers to improper fractions:  1 3/10=13/10

13/10*18

convert element to fraction: 18=18/1

=18/1*13/10

cross cancel common factor:2

=13/5*9/1

multiply fractions

=13*9/5*1

=117/5

convert improper fraction to mixed numbers

23 2/5
